Coming up in Committee, Tuesday, February 3: House Rules for 2015-2016
2. H5258: Rules for the 2015-2016 Rhode Island House of Representatives. (H Rules; Tue, Feb 3)
There are at least three major changes of note:
- A change to rule 12(f) makes clear that a vote to hold a bill for further study sends the bill to the Phantom Zone, where rank-and-file legislators are powerless to recall it, and only the super-powers of House leadership can bring it back.
- A change to rule 12(a) gives House leadership the power to deny a hearing to a bill, according to a subjective criteria that “the issues presented…are substantially similar to those matters already heard”.
- A change to rule 12(e) gives committee chairs, with approval of the Speaker, the power to cancel a bill hearing “at any time…[if] the bill is not ready to be heard in the committee”.
